Facilities Ticket — Basement Archive Room

The archive room in the basement of the Harwick Annex has a faulty door closer: it no longer latches fully, leaving the records shelving exposed overnight. Please schedule a repair this week, as the room holds contract files for the Brellan project and must remain secured. Until the closer is fixed, the night porter has agreed to check the door on each round. For contractors who need entry during the repair, use the temporary pass code below.

staff pass of fahop-tawip = bdg-A-90

- [ ] Show the new starter the pool car key cabinet (it's the grey box next to the cleaners' cupboard on level 1, easy to miss!). Walk them through the sign-out sheet and the fuel card pouch, and remind them keys come back the same day. Then let them try the keypad themselves using the code below:

door code, hahag-tagef: bdg-OAWSKZ-89993088

Minutes — Management Meeting, Vexlor Industries

Attendees agreed to a write-down of aging stock at the Draymoor warehouse, chiefly the Corvex-3 fittings line. Finance confirmed the adjustment will post this quarter. Marta Delven will brief auditors; operations will clear shelf space by month-end. For the incoming director: disposal options are still open. The confidential note on forward plans follows below.

internal memo for kajef-bagaf: Silionax Freight is in early talks to buy Silathax Freight for about $30.4 million. The Aldael launch date is January 3, and nothing goes to the press before then.